Output 265b629b455c5dd8bbe153e62035a56571ae4df17a53be94f74682bf6ed3bba0:32

value
187771
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c8caff872027f786791b11fe795689116b70a69 OP_EQUALVERIFY OP_CHECKSIG
address
17yktiBM63o1tKuA8ykhhKfHzE7ETu73Dr
transaction
265b629b455c5dd8bbe153e62035a56571ae4df17a53be94f74682bf6ed3bba0
confirmations
172686
spent
true